Claims denied if diagnosis combinations are mutually exclusive

Effective January 21, 2021, when processing claims, PacificSource will follow ICD-10-CM guidelines on inappropriate diagnosis combinations.

The current guideline states, “'An Excludes1 note indicates that the code excluded should never be used at the same time as the code above the Excludes1 note. An Excludes1 is used when two conditions cannot occur together, such as a congenital form versus an acquired form of the same condition.” PacificSource will deny claims when billed with diagnosis codes that are mutually exclusive and cannot be reported together. Please review your ICD-10 code book for detailed related to Excludes1 notes. If the two conditions are unrelated to each other, chart notes will need to be submitted.
